COSMOPHARM PACK 2026: The Hub for Cosmetics & Pharma Packaging Innovation in Warsaw
Scheduled for September 22-24, 2026, COSMOPHARM PACK will once again establish itself as the premier trade fair dedicated to packaging solutions for the cosmetics, personal care, and pharmaceutical industries. Held at the PTAK Warsaw Expo in Poland, this event is strategically positioned to serve as the vital meeting point for professionals across Central and Eastern Europe and beyond, driving innovation, collaboration, and business growth in this dynamic sector.
Core Focus & Content:
COSMOPHARM PACK is meticulously designed to address the entire packaging value chain. Visitors and exhibitors will converge to explore cutting-edge solutions across key areas:
1. Primary Packaging: Discover the latest trends in bottles, jars, tubes, vials, ampoules, dispensers, and closures. Materials range from glass and various plastics (PCR, bio-based, mono-materials) to metals and innovative composites. Focus includes functionality, aesthetics, and brand protection.
2. Secondary & Tertiary Packaging: Explore efficient solutions for cartons, boxes, labels (including smart labels), shrink sleeves, tamper-evident features, and automated packaging lines. Emphasis is on sustainability, cost-effectiveness, and logistics optimization.
3. Materials & Components: Source innovative raw materials, additives, inks, adhesives, and components that enhance performance, safety, and sustainability credentials.
4. Machinery & Technology: Showcase state-of-the-art filling, sealing, labeling, coding, inspection, and packaging machinery. Automation, digitalization (Industry 4.0), and flexible manufacturing solutions are major themes.
5. Sustainability & Circular Economy: This is a cornerstone of the event. Highlights include recyclable and mono-material designs, refillable/reusable systems, reduced plastic content, bio-based and compostable materials, energy-efficient machinery, and advances in recycling technologies. Discussions center on meeting regulatory demands (like EU Packaging & Packaging Waste Regulation - PPWR) and consumer expectations.
6. Regulatory & Compliance: Expert sessions and exhibits address critical compliance challenges for cosmetics (e.g., EU Cosmetics Regulation) and pharmaceuticals (e.g., EU GMP, serialization), ensuring packaging meets stringent safety, traceability, and information requirements.
